source: projects/specs/trunk/g/gmtk/gmtk-vl.spec @ 5983

Revision 5983, 2.3 KB checked in by munepi, 12 years ago (diff)

updated gmtk, gnome-mplayer, gecko-mediaplayer

Line 
1%define with_my_japo 0
2#% define svnrevision 56
3#% define rcversion 1
4%define betaversion b1
5
6Name:           gmtk           
7Version:        1.0.6
8Release:        1%{?betaversion:.%betaversion}%{?svnrevision:.svn%svnrevision}%{?rcversion:.rc%rcversion}%{?_dist_release}
9Summary:        Library of common functions and widgets for gnome-mplayer and gecko-mediaplayer
10
11License:        GPLv2+
12URL:            http://code.google.com/p/%{name}/
13Source0:        http://code.google.com/p/%{name}/files/%{name}-%{version}%{?betaversion:%betaversion}%{?svnrevision:.svn%svnrevision}%{?rcversion:.rc%rcversion}.tar.%{?svnrevision:xz}%{!?svnrevision:gz}
14Source10:       gmtk-snapshot.sh
15
16## vine
17%if %{with_my_japo}
18Source100:      gmtk-1.0.5b1.svn56-ja.po
19%endif
20
21BuildRequires:  alsa-lib-devel
22BuildRequires:  GConf2-devel
23BuildRequires:  gettext
24%if %{?_dist_release} == "vl7"
25BuildRequires:  gtk3-devel
26%elseif %{?_dist_release} == "vl6"
27BuildRequires:  gtk2-devel
28%endif
29BuildRequires:  intltool
30BuildRequires:  pulseaudio-libs-devel
31#Requires:       mplayer
32
33%description
34Library of common functions and widgets for gnome-mplayer and gecko-mediaplayer
35
36%package        devel
37Summary:        Development files for %{name}
38Requires:       %{name} = %{version}-%{release}
39
40%description    devel
41The %{name}-devel package contains libraries and header files for
42developing applications that use %{name}.
43
44
45%prep
46#% setup -q %{?rcversion:-n %{name}-%{version}.rc%{rcversion}}
47%setup -q %{?betaversion:-n %{name}-%{version}%betaversion}
48
49## vine
50%if %{with_my_japo}
51%__install -m644 %{SOURCE100} po/ja.po
52%endif
53
54##
55autoreconf --install --force --verbose
56
57%build
58%configure --disable-static
59%__make %{?_smp_mflags}
60
61
62%install
63%__rm -rf $RPM_BUILD_ROOT
64%__make install DESTDIR=$RPM_BUILD_ROOT
65find $RPM_BUILD_ROOT -name '*.la' -exec %__rm -f {} ';'
66%find_lang %{name}
67
68
69%post -p /sbin/ldconfig
70
71%postun -p /sbin/ldconfig
72
73
74%files -f %{name}.lang
75%{_docdir}/%{name}
76%{_libdir}/*.so.*
77
78%files devel
79%doc
80%{_includedir}/*
81%{_libdir}/*.so
82%{_libdir}/pkgconfig/*.pc
83
84
85%changelog
86* Sat Mar 24 2012 Munehiro Yamamoto <munepi@vinelinux.org> 1.0.6-1.b1
87- new upstream release
88
89* Fri Dec 30 2011 Munehiro Yamamoto <munepi@vinelinux.org> 1.0.5-1
90- new upstream release
91
92* Sat Oct 15 2011 Munehiro Yamamoto <munepi@vinelinux.org> 1.0.5-1.b1.svn56
93- initial build
94- updated ja.po
Note: See TracBrowser for help on using the repository browser.